## Deployment

Meshwick's calendar sync conflict resolver deploys as a single stateless worker behind the event bus. Deploy staging first, replay the captured conflict fixtures, and verify that no double-booking events are emitted before promoting. Rollbacks are safe at any point because resolution decisions are idempotent. The worker reads its runtime configuration at startup, reproduced here for review.

config for bahop-baduf:
[kasion]
team = lamath
access_code = ac_d807e5
host = kasion.paliqcloud.corp
port = 4000
owner = julix.tamvan
peer = frair.qorvelsoft.local

### Step 2: Point TileHerald at the New Cache Tier

After upgrading, the TileHerald prefetcher stops using the legacy Basalt cache and pulls tiles from the Cinderpath tier instead. Support should expect brief cache-miss spikes for the first hour as the prefetch queue rebuilds; this is normal. If customers report blank map regions beyond that window, check queue depth first. The prefetcher ships with the following configuration applied on first start.

service settings:
druvan:
  pin: 4216
  tenant: rusix
  seal: seal_3196a817
  metrics_host: metrics.druvan.lumicstack.test
  standby_team: sorwyn
  escalation: druys-ralix
  nonce: b87e3c

MEMO — Q3 stock-count ledger

Hi, quick heads-up from the warehouse side: the quarterly stock-count ledger for the Nettlecombe site is finished and bound, and finance at the Ashgrove office wants the original, not a scan. Yes, still paper — don't ask. A rider from Copperline Couriers is booked for Monday morning; the ledger will be waiting in a sealed pouch at the front desk. Before you release it, note the hand-over instruction below.

drop instructions, hahip-badug: the quenox ralath courier leaves the kaseth fraiel rusiel tameth belys istdor ralion giliel ledger at gate 7830 under passcode 165413